Ye Mumu downloaded videos detailing the correct usage of the Tang Mo Dao and the Qin Crossbow. She also acquired extensive information on military strategies for dealing with nomadic tribes, spanning thousands of years of Chinese history. Additionally, she downloaded various military books covering a wide range of topics, including recent works on warfare by General Su Yu.

After completing the downloads, she took out a portable power bank and sent everything over.

Zhan Chengyin received the files, seeing the videos on the Tang Mo Dao and Qin Crossbow, along with the numerous military books.

He was elated. 「Divine one, thank you so much! The military texts and battle experiences against nomadic tribes are exactly what I need!」

「No need to thank me. Get some rest early; I’m about to release the water now.」

Ye Mumu sent her final note, activated the diesel water pump, and began delivering water.

*

The next day, after freshening up and having breakfast, Ye Mumu scheduled a meeting with Old Mu.

Old Mu was delighted to receive her call, saying he’d wait for her at the shop all day!

From the items Zhan Chengyin had previously gifted her, Ye Mumu selected three different bronze coins and one bamboo scroll. She didn’t bring the vase. The water pump had enough diesel to last a full day.

Her family wasn’t guarding the villa’s exit, so she easily drove to the antique shop. Several elderly men were already waiting inside.

Upon her arrival, Old Mu immediately rose to greet her.

“Miss, you’ve finally come! You have no idea how long I’ve been waiting for your call.”

“The wine goblets you brought last time have already been authenticated. It adds significant historical value to the record of the Great Qi Dynasty—all thanks to you!”

Ye Mumu was stunned. By selling antiques, she had inadvertently provided evidence for the Great Qi Dynasty’s existence.

Old Mu’s antique collecting wasn’t for personal reasons; he worked in collaboration with museums!

Without introducing the other elderly men, Old Mu invited her to sit.

He eagerly inquired, “What treasures have you brought this time? Let me have a look.”

Ye Mumu took out an ordinary wooden box from her bag, opening it to reveal three bronze coins wrapped in dust-proof cloth.

When the elderly men saw the coins, they excitedly gathered around, eager to examine them.

“These are indeed coins minted by the Great Qi Dynasty, bronze, shaped like knives… yes, as mentioned in unofficial historical records.”

“The iron coins, round with a square hole, have a high iron content. That’s when they started replacing bronze with iron.”

“Look, the inscription on the back says they were minted by Great Qi! These are truly Great Qi Dynasty coins!”

Old Mu smiled at Ye Mumu knowingly. “You must have brought more than just these, right?”

Ye Mumu took out a second box containing a bamboo scroll wrapped in velvet.

The moment they saw the bamboo scroll, the room fell silent.

Compared to the coins, the written records of the Great Qi Dynasty were even more astonishing.

A Dynasty that had existed for only a few decades, yet no artifacts or writings had ever been unearthed—only unofficial records had hinted at its existence.

They were all eager to uncover this piece of history.

Old Mu’s expression became solemn, his hands trembling slightly as he reached out.

“A bamboo scroll from the Great Qi Dynasty, with recorded text! This is invaluable!”

The other men abandoned the coins and gathered around as Old Mu carefully unrolled the bamboo scroll.

The writing was clear, not in seal script or pictographs, but resembling the complex characters used during the Warring States period, particularly those of the Qi State.

Many of the complex characters were recognizable to them.

One of the elderly men, an expert in ancient writing, began translating on the spot.

“A wealthy merchant named Zheng was doing business at Zhen Guan when the barbaric tribes invaded from the north. Trapped at the pass for several days, starving, he felt his time was running out.”

“He left a final letter to his family, asking his brothers to care for their parents, and gave permission for his wife to remarry with their young son. Half of his estate was to be left to honor his parents, and the other half for his son, with the family clan as witness!”

This was both a farewell letter and a will.

It held immense historical significance.

The famine from two thousand years ago had indeed occurred, devastating thousands of miles of land and wiping out several small kingdoms, including the Great Qi Kingdom.

Old Mu was visibly moved. “Miss, you’re selling both the bamboo scroll and the three coins, correct? How about two hundred million?”

The other elderly men wanted to speak up, thinking the price was high. But artifacts from the Qi Kingdom were one of a kind and incredibly rare.

Even at such a high price, it was worth it.

She nodded. “That’s fine, but you’ll need to transfer the funds quickly.”

Old Mu smiled and immediately instructed someone to handle the transfer.

Ye Mumu checked her account to confirm the deposit, then bid farewell to Old Mu.

Though he wanted her to stay, sensing she had even more valuable items, today too many of his old friends were present—all leaders of various museums. Instead of pressing further, he asked for her phone number.
